How much do Mechanical Drafters make in South Carolina?
The median Mechanical Drafters in South Carolina earns $63,740 per year (BLS May 2025), about $30.64 per hour.
What is that after taxes?
$63,740 gross in South Carolina keeps $50,728 after federal income tax ($5,469), FICA ($4,876) and state income tax ($2,667) — $4,227 per month, a 79.6% keep-rate.
How does South Carolina compare to the national median for Mechanical Drafters?
The South Carolina median is $7,810 below the national median of $71,550.
Which state pays Mechanical Drafters the most?
New Mexico has the highest median gross for Mechanical Drafters at $89,940 — but compare take-home, not gross: state taxes change the order.
